Position: TELECOM INSTALLER 1 & 2
Location: Northern

Telecommunications Installer 1 & 2 is responsible for installing, testing, maintaining, modifying, and repairing telephone signaling systems and electronic or digital equipment to ensure uninterrupted communication services.

Essential Functions
  • Performs work installing voice and data networks by running, pulling, and terminating cables, installing telecommunications equipment, routers, switches, cable trays, and building communication racks.
  • May work independently, as part of a team, as a team leader/foreman, or under the direction of a professional.
  • Familiar with standard concepts, practices, and procedures within the telecommunications field.
  • Perform duties in a professional manner in accordance with industry best practices.
  • Other duties as assigned.
  • Tools, test equipment, practices and methods used in installing analog and digital telephone and signaling equipment.
  • Construction, assembly, repair, operation, and interconnection of electronic telephone equipment, including cabling standards, terminations, and testing.
  • Ability to clean and handle delicate electronic equipment.
  • Ability to follow oral and written instructions.
  • Ability to establish and maintain effective interpersonal relationships.
  • Ability to safely use hazardous chemicals and solvents.
  • Ability to effectively communicate orally and in writing to convey technical information in non-technical teams.
  • Ability to obtain a Department of Defense security clearance.
  • Ability to work on-call, weekend, and holidays.
Required Education and Experience
  • High school diploma or equivalent.
  • One to two years of experience in the field or related area.
  • Valid driver’s license.
Preferred Education and Experience
  • Installer 1: BICSI Installer 1 or comparable technical manufacturers certification.
  • Installer 2: BICSI Installer 2 or comparable technical manufacturers certification.
